Understanding User-Centered Design

User-centered design is at the core of creating engaging websites. It involves putting the needs and goals of users first throughout the design process. Conduct user research to gain insights into their behaviors, motivations, and pain points. This understanding helps in making informed design decisions that cater to user needs and create a positive user experience.

Streamlining Navigation and Information Architecture

A well-designed navigation system is crucial for engaging websites. Create clear and intuitive navigation menus, ensuring that users can easily find what they’re looking for. Utilize logical grouping, hierarchical structures, and descriptive labels to guide users through the website effortlessly. Streamline the information architecture by organizing content into categories and subcategories, enabling users to access relevant information quickly.

Optimizing Content Presentation

Engaging websites present content in a visually appealing and easily consumable manner. Utilize whitespace to enhance readability and create a sense of visual balance. Break down information into scannable sections with clear headings and subheadings. Incorporate multimedia elements, such as images, videos, and infographics, strategically to enhance engagement. Prioritize essential content and ensure that it is accessible and readable on various devices and screen sizes.

Encouraging Interaction and Feedback

Interaction and feedback mechanisms are essential for user engagement. Incorporate interactive elements, such as forms, buttons, and sliders, to encourage user participation. Provide immediate feedback through microinteractions that acknowledge user actions and enhance interactivity. Implement intuitive form designs with proper validation to prevent errors and frustrations. Feedback forms and social sharing buttons also allow users to express their opinions and engage with the website.

Ensuring Mobile Responsiveness

With the increasing use of mobile devices, it is crucial to optimize websites for mobile responsiveness. Create a responsive design that adapts to different screen sizes and orientations, ensuring a seamless user experience across devices. Prioritize mobile performance and usability to engage and retain users accessing your website on smartphones and tablets.
